Ionescu Leads Liberty Past Sun, 82-74, Ahead of Olympic Break

Sabrina Ionescu scored 30 points, leading the short-handed New York Liberty to an 82-74 victory over the Connecticut Sun on Tuesday night. This matchup marked the final game for both teams before a month-long Olympic break.

Entering the fourth quarter tied, Ionescu ignited the Liberty with a three-pointer, restoring New York’s lead from the start of the game. This sparked a 10-3 run, putting the Liberty ahead 73-66 midway through the final period. Despite Connecticut’s attempts to close the gap, Jonquel Jones consistently responded with key baskets against her former team, preventing the Sun from narrowing the score further.

Brionna Jones topped the Sun’s scoring with 17 points, while Alyssa Thomas contributed 16 points, eight rebounds, and five assists, though she did not play in the fourth quarter.

New York was without two starters: guard Betnijah Laney-Hamilton, who underwent minor knee surgery on Tuesday and is expected to miss four to six weeks, and Breanna Stewart, who rested due to a tweaked hamstring. Liberty head coach Sandy Brondello noted that Stewart would have played in a playoff situation but the team opted to be cautious with the Olympics on the horizon.

The Liberty jumped to an early 11-2 lead and concluded the first quarter ahead 28-23, with Ionescu scoring 12 points in the opening frame, including a four-point play. The Sun fought back, entering halftime trailing by just three, at 45-42.
